Genuine Land Sale Notices
Understanding official land offering notices is absolutely vital for both interested participants and stakeholders. These notices serve as a statutory announcement of a default auction, detailing the land involved and the requirements for bidding. Compliance with the regional rules and territory-specific guidelines is mandatory. The dissemination of these notices follows a strict, official sequence to ensure proper notification and meet cutoff requirements. It's imperative to be aware of the district’s specific rules regarding the formal advertisement of such sales to avoid any court issues. Failing to adhere to the mandated dissemination sequence can lead to significant delays or even invalidate the auction.
